This is not related to cache fast lookup, but it is dependency bug of
ruby ports.
My portmaster -ad session failed with the same issue. I noticed that
rubby has been update
from 2.6 to 2.7 as part of this sesion.
# pkg which /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
/usr/local/bin/asciidoctor was installed by package
rubygem-asciidoctor-2.0.10
# ls -l /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
-rwxr-xr-x 1 root wheel 560 Jun 7 2020 /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
# /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
/usr/local/bin/asciidoctor: Command not found
# ls -l /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
-rwxr-xr-x 1 root wheel 560 Jun 7 2020 /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
root at tegra210:/usr/ports # more /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
#!/usr/local/bin/ruby26
#
# This file was generated by RubyGems.
#
# The application 'asciidoctor' is installed as part of a gem, and
# this file is here to facilitate running it.
#
...
# ls -l /usr/local/bin/ruby26
ls: /usr/local/bin/ruby26: No such file or directory
# portmaster -d rubygem-asciidoctor-2.0.10
...
Installing ruby27-gems-3.0.8...
pkg-static: ruby27-gems-3.0.8 conflicts with ruby26-gems-3.0.8 (installs
files into the same place). Problematic file: /usr/local/bin/gem
...
# pkg info | grep ruby26
ruby26-gems-3.0.8 Package management framework for the Ruby
language
# pkg delete -f ruby26-gems
# portmaster -d rubygem-asciidoctor-2.0.10
# /usr/local/bin/asciidoctor
Usage: asciidoctor [OPTION]... FILE...
